Founded in 2015, Shield AI is a venture-backed deep-tech company with the mission of protecting service members and civilians with intelligent systems. Its products include the V-BAT and X-BAT aircraft, Hivemind Enterprise, and the Hivemind Vision product lines. With nine offices and facilities across the U.S., Europe, the Middle East, and the Asia-Pacific, Shield AI’s technology actively supports operations worldwide. Job Description:
The Director/Sr Director of Strategic Capture – U.S. Air Force will lead the design and execution of Shield AI’s long-term business development and capture strategy for the U.S. Air Force (USAF). This individual will be responsible for shaping, guiding, and securing strategic growth opportunities across all Shield AI business units—ensuring alignment with USAF operational priorities, acquisition pathways, and modernization initiatives.

What you'll do:
Develop and implement a comprehensive Air Force strategic capture strategy that spans all Shield AI business units and product lines.
Identify, qualify, and prioritize strategic opportunities aligned with USAF modernization goals (e.g., Collaborative Combat Aircraft, JADC2, ABMS, and Next Generation Air Dominance).
Build and maintain trusted relationships across USAF decision-makers, including MAJCOMs, AFWERX, SAF/AQ, AFRL, ACC, AFSOC, AMC, and PEO organizations.
Serve as Shield AI’s key Air Force interface for strategic discussions, ensuring a unified message and coordinated engagement across all company divisions.
Anticipate customer needs, understand program funding and priorities, and proactively align Shield AI offerings to emerging requirements.
Required qualifications:
10+ years of experience in business development, strategic capture supporting the U.S. Air Force or DoD.
Deep knowledge of USAF organizational structure, acquisition systems, and decision-making processes.
Demonstrated success leading major captures ($50M+ value) through the full lifecycle.
Proven ability to influence senior USAF and DoD stakeholders.
Strong leadership, communication, and analytical skills with an ability to collaborate across technical and operational teams.
Active Secret clearance (Top Secret preferred).
Preferred qualifications:
Experience with emerging technologies in autonomy, AI, C2, aircraft systems, or ISR.
Prior military service, particularly within Air Force acquisition, operations, or requirements communities.
Advanced degree in business, engineering, or a related field.
